Output 32617b365bb5f1f4a6ed487428e02a0437fe2b5fc62ffd98328bb7e24686feee:3

value
27155748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e3c72c37343a9c6069fe78059b75fe07cf3e0c OP_EQUAL
address
MFN9qGBj7zAFyEKfDXecac5Yr2nF6x3qn8
transaction
32617b365bb5f1f4a6ed487428e02a0437fe2b5fc62ffd98328bb7e24686feee
spent
true